Let us return to a question raised implicitly throughout this chapter:
Does organizational domination occur by default or by design? A conspiracy theory tends to imply the latter, suggesting that the process of
domination in society is rooted in some callous structure of motivation or
in a con5cious policy of exploitation. However, this is not necessarily the
case. For example, if we return and consider the ideas discussed in
Chapter 8, it is easy to see that domination may be encoded in the logics
of change through which social life is unfolding: Organizational actions
that promote structured inequalities, industrial accidents, occupational
disease, environmental pollution, or exploitation in the Third World may
all result from the way systemic forces dictate that business be done. In
this regard it is important to note that many of the pathologies explored
in this chapter are found on both sides of the political spectrum. The fall
of the Berlin Wall has shown that Eastern communism, like Western capitalism, has excelled at producing systems of corporate domination!
